Under execution definition

Under execution means works in progress as per the following:
Under execution means works in progress upto Boiler Steam Blowing (for Boiler and Auxilliaries) or Synchronisation (for all other jobs including Civil) shall be considered.
Under execution means works in progress upto GTG,GTG,BOILER Steam Blowing (for GTG,GTG,BOILER and Auxilliaries) or Synchronisation (for all other jobs including Civil) shall be considered.
